Uncovering CDL’s top objective players: Beyond K/D ratios in competitive Call of Duty
The Importance of Objective Play
While kill/death ratios dominate discussions in competitive Call of Duty, Reverse Sweep analyst Andrew ‘Enigma’ Campion shifts focus to a crucial but often overlooked aspect: objective performance. His 2021 CDL analysis reveals how mastering game objectives separates good players from championship winners.
Objective play forms the backbone of competitive success in Call of Duty, yet frequently gets overshadowed by flashy kill counts. Enigma’s data-driven approach highlights players who consistently deliver when it matters most for team victories.
Game Mode Specific Metrics
Each competitive mode demands unique objective skills that statistics capture differently. In Hardpoint, time spent controlling the hill directly translates to points. Search and Destroy rewards precise bomb plants and clutch defuses, while Control matches hinge on strategic point captures. These metrics, when combined with traditional slaying power, paint a complete picture of player value.

Surprising Standouts in Objective Performance
Enigma’s analysis uncovered fascinating insights, with less-heralded players like Luis ‘Fire’ Rivera ranking alongside established stars such as Jamie ‘Insight’ Craven in objective efficiency. Austin ‘SlasheR’ Liddicoat and McArthur ‘Cellium’ Jovel demonstrate that objective mastery comes in different forms – from relentless point pressure to clutch playmaking.

Practical Applications for Players
Strategic Positioning Tips
To improve objective performance, focus on positioning that controls key sightlines while maintaining objective access. In Hardpoint, learn to ‘anchor’ spawns that benefit your team’s rotations.
Common Objective Mistakes
Avoid over-peeking when defending objectives and don’t abandon points prematurely to chase kills. Many players lose valuable seconds by not fully committing to captures.
Advanced Play Optimization
Study professional players’ rotation timing and notice how they balance slaying with objective focus. Advanced players use equipment strategically to control areas rather than just for kills.
